Book Synopsis: Salvaged From the Flood is an evocative collection of first-person essays, offering glimpses into the author's journey through life. These narratives touch on poignant moments of youth, love, family, and the pursuit of a filmmaker's dream. With candid tales of college debate and adventures in cities like Los Angeles and Chicago, this book is a heartfelt exploration of resilience and passion. Salvaged covers a variety of chapters in the author's life, from his days playing Babe Ruth League baseball to high school drama, as well as attempts at filmmaking and more recent attempts at dabbling in cryptocurrency. An entire section of the book details the author's experiences as a grad student with the University of Louisville's debate program, as well as personal friendships through the years.
Brian Paige is an author who lives in Louisville, Kentucky, with his wife, Amanda, and son, Andrew. He is a 2001 graduate of the University of Louisville with a Bachelor of Arts in Communications, 2011 U of L graduate with a Master of Arts in Communication, and 2016 graduate of the University of the Cumberlands with a Master of Arts in Teaching in secondary social studies. He also has a self-produced album under the name Demo, Sonic Screamer.
